palpate

 

Definitions from WordNet

Verb palpate has 1 sense
  1. palpate, feel - examine (a body part) by palpation; "The nurse palpated the patient's stomach"; "The runner felt her pulse"
    --1 is one way to touch
    Derived form: noun palpation1

Palpate

Definition: To examine or explore a body part by touch, typically with the hands, to assess its size, texture, or location.

Part of speech: Verb

Senses:

  1. To medically examine or diagnose a patient by feeling the body parts.
  2. To touch or handle an object, especailly for the purpose of identifying its characteristics.

Usage:

Medical sense:

  • During the physical examination, the doctor palpated the patient's abdomen to check for any irregularities.
  • The nurse carefully palpated the patient's chest to determine the location of the pain.

General sense:

  • He palpated the fabric to assess its quality before making a purchasing decision.
  • The art appraiser palpated the painting to determine its authenticity.
